Output f531639eabdfa3f114921870c751f317cf361c29181cdaa18c280f2996f72968:0

value
744549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c08c251d224a3eef29add6e4361c5f2b726bbc45 OP_EQUAL
address
3KF7YpSmbv1J5dLmxweGCkJ8q4Y1TcqL7y
transaction
f531639eabdfa3f114921870c751f317cf361c29181cdaa18c280f2996f72968
spent
true